Tim Robinson Stars Alongside Paul Rudd in First Trailer for New A24 Movie Friendship: Watch


I Think You Should Leave’s Tim Robinson and loveable goofball Paul Rudd are the stars of a new A24 movie, Friendship, that received rave reviews at Toronto International Film Festival last year. Now, the comedy about a very eccentric suburban dad (Robinson, obviously) having a little trouble making friends has its first trailer. Check it out below, before the film comes to theaters on May 9.

Friendship is the directorial feature debut from Andrew DeYoung, who also wrote the screenplay. His previous credits include work on the TV shows Pen15, Mixed-ish, and High Fidelity. Before coming to theaters, the film will get its U.S. premiere at SXSW. Kate Mara, Jack Dylan Grazer, Josh Segarra and Billy Bryk also star.
